Output 899ba08fdedf0c7364f260b88453386cfae99c586ab0076e8f9382b96733e7d8:11

value
351580308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7608b747f566871475c70e26ea69596b3ca04e18 OP_EQUALVERIFY OP_CHECKSIG
address
1Bm7BEMXRXNPfWV2tLRgLK1qMpZwsLhBfw
transaction
899ba08fdedf0c7364f260b88453386cfae99c586ab0076e8f9382b96733e7d8
confirmations
700316
spent
true